NEW UPDATE 2016 LPBAA Fall Pike Classic

Thanks to everyone that came out to support the LPBAA Fall Pike Classic. Also a shout out to organizer Jessie Hilliard and host Old Cut Marina Ltd., they make it possible to have these events.

Below is a summary of the days events:
1st place Bill Nightengale & Steve Blizman 14.47lbs = $560.00
2nd place Pete Haines & Darrell Sims 11.58lbs = $335.00...
3rd place Jon Davidson & Jessie Hilliard 10.60lbs = $225.00
Big Fish Pete Haines & Darrell Sims 9.38lbs = $140.00
4th place to 10th place winners can be found in picture below.

Congratulations to all the winners and to everyone that came out to fish, show their support or to share in the burger and sausage BBQ after the weigh in.
